TL;DR: Meta Business Agent provides 24/7, personalized customer interactions across WhatsApp, Messenger, and Instagram. It answers questions, recommends products, qualifies leads, and can integrate with major CRM systems like Zendesk and Shopify.

Always On: Responding to Customers 24/7
The scale of conversational commerce is staggering. Currently, there are more than one billion active threads with businesses occurring daily across WhatsApp, Messenger, and Instagram. Meta is tapping into this massive volume by expanding Business Agent access to companies of all sizes, globally.
With over a million businesses already utilizing these agents on WhatsApp and Messenger, the AI is well-trained to deliver highly relevant, personalized experiences from the very first interaction. Once activated, the Business Agent operates in your customers’ local languages and maintains your specific brand tone.
Product Curation
The AI can pull directly from your business catalog to make personalized product recommendations and ultimately close sales.
Lead Management
Beyond answering FAQs, the agent is capable of booking appointments and qualifying incoming leads before passing them on.
Human Handoff
You remain in control. You dictate exactly when a human team member should step in to provide complex or sensitive support.
Getting started is currently free, allowing brands to test the waters immediately. Meta has indicated that in the coming months, access to the agent will shift to paid subscription offerings, tiered to accommodate businesses of every size.
New Customer Discovery on WhatsApp
Having an AI agent is only valuable if customers can actually find you. Meta is making it significantly simpler for users to discover businesses powered by a Business Agent directly within WhatsApp.
Soon, users will be able to search for businesses simply by typing the brand name into the WhatsApp Search bar. Furthermore, discovery is being fueled by word-of-mouth; users can easily share a business’s phone number or contact card in their personal chats with friends and family, ensuring that when new prospects reach out, they immediately receive a quick, helpful AI response.
Enterprise Integration: The Meta Business Agent Platform
For larger brands with complex backend systems, a standalone chatbot isn’t enough. Meta addressed this by unveiling the Meta Business Agent Platform. This agentic platform provides the necessary infrastructure for brands to build, customize, and deploy their Business Agents at massive scale.
The true power of this platform lies in its connectivity. It allows businesses to integrate the AI with hundreds of external systems, such as Shopify, Shopee, and Zendesk. This grants the Business Agent the ability to pull real-time data and take concrete actions on behalf of the business.
For enterprise users, the platform comes equipped with robust controls, built-in measurement, and strict guardrails. This allows you to define specific rules for personalized experiences directly within the messaging apps your customers already frequent. For WhatsApp users, this platform integrates smoothly alongside Meta’s existing Business Platform.
Beyond Customers: AI for Internal Operations
The Meta Business Agent isn’t just external-facing; it is designed to be an internal partner as well. Because it handles customer responses overnight, the AI can deliver a morning briefing to catch you up on missed chats and provide actionable insights on active threads.
Currently, these internal features are rolling out to a select number of businesses on the WhatsApp Business app, Instagram Pro, Messenger, and Meta Business Suite. However, Meta’s vision is expansive: future updates will allow the AI to help run daily operations, including conducting market research, surfacing product insights, managing your calendar, and delivering competitive intelligence.
